ASPIRE ACADEMY STUDENT-ATHLETES WIN FENCING AND TABLE TENNIS MEDALS

30 Oct 2025

Aspire Academy student-athletes won a silver medal for Qatar at the Asian Under-23 Fencing Championships, while Ahmed Korani claimed a bronze at the World Table Tennis Youth Contender event in Dubai.

At the under-23 event in Malaysia, the team of four fencers that finished second in the team epee event included three current student-athletes —  Abdulrahman Al Jadra, Ali Alkhlif, and Youssef Abdeltawab —  along with 2024 graduate Muhammad Abdulali.

Three of the fencers are still eligible to compete at the under-20 level, while Youssef Abdeltawab competes in under-17 competitions.

The team overcame the Philippines and Thailand on their way to the final before losing by just a single strike to gold medallists Uzbekistan.

All four fencers also competed in the individual event, with Abdulrahman Al Jadra the highest-placed, as he finished 7th overall after he lost to eventual winner Hong Kong’s Hsu Hong Zhan Kenton in the quarter-finals.

In the men's individual foil event, Aspire Academy student-athlete Khalifa Abdalla claimed 10th place.

Table Tennis Success

At the World Table Tennis Youth Contender event in Dubai, student-athlete Ahmed Korani reached the semi-finals of the boys under-17 category to claim a joint bronze medal.

He won both his group matches and beat fellow student-athlete Yousif Abdalla on the way to the final four, where he lost to eventual winner Muhammad Junindra of Indonesia.
